Novusci Appoints New Sales Director
May 16 2011
Novusci Ltd, suppliers of products for molecular biology systems and consumables are pleased to announce the appointment of a new Sales Director, James Coney. The company was established last year to provide a source of equipment for DNA or protein work and represent a range of companies including: Arrayit Corporation; micro-arraying consumables and systems, KOMA Bioscience; molecular biology and protein consumables, AlphaHelix; designers of the AmpXpress PCR machine that uses IR technology for reduced run times and RBC Bioscience; manufacturers of the Magcore HF16 for fast Nucleic acid purification.
Ralph Coney, MD of Novusci, said he was excited by the initial feed-back he received from scientists in response to introducing these manufacturers to the UK marketplace and celebrates a successful year for the business.
“James joins the company at the end of its first year which has been very successful especially for our range of Micro-arraying instruments and consumables from the US Arrayit Corporation. With his focus on developing new business we expect 2011 to show further growth.”
